Cruise News Briefs for Thursday, February 4, 2021 Royal Caribbean Group CEO Richard Fain provides some optimism for the cruise industry, and reminds travelers to hang tight a bit longer. The former Sea Princess now has a new name, livery, and home in Asia. The Chief Operations Officer for Jaxport in Florida says that the port is focused not only on being a homeport, but also a destination port of call.
